Introduction

The Spy Who Came in From the Cold is a unique film in that it presents disillusion and despair as if it were a reality, a mood that keeps the movie in its setting of East Berlin during the Cold War era. Various people have roles in the movie with burnt officers in the British intelligence service such as Leamas who is given an assignment before being sent to retire. He is sent to find his mole, operating in a cell and is assigned a new identity. The film uniquely features counter-intelligence agencies.

The idea of the cold is the central idea in the novel. It was noted that the one who was isolated in deceit lives in the cold and for control, the services ought to live without sympathy. The cold was the area of target for the counterintelligence service where spies lived duplicitous lives, taking advantage of other people and the state's political goals. Counterintelligence service is evident as betrayal after betrayal is featured in the film.

For the intelligence, counterintelligence, and spies, loyalty is of importance even though not an assurance that the organization will be loyal to the spy (Harrison & Zaksauskiene, 2016). For the movie, Leamas is loyal, but his intelligence group is not loyal to him in return. He is loyal to the British intelligence organization without understanding that he was cutting himself off from other people but understood that he was supposed to betray them at one time to be loyal to his tasks. Even though he did not isolate himself from the others totally, he found himself and his people in trouble since he cared about his people too much.
